Trac has been used and (still is) as a wiki and ticket tracking system.

A wiki needs maintenance, this page you are pointing is outdated and not
maintained, better removing it.

All in all, if we remove the ticketing system from trac making it read
only, there is no point providing a wiki like system as well, especially
if this one is not being maintained.

Relevant information for development and use of boost should go to the
boost.org website, or to the boost superproject wiki on github (which
has been partially done).
